Stage 1: Research and ideation (30 min → 5 min)
The bottleneck isn't having ideas — it's knowing which ideas are worth pursuing. AI turns this from guesswork into data.
What AI does here:
- Scans trending topics in your niche across search, social, and news in seconds
- Identifies competitor content gaps — topics your competitors haven't covered well
- Analyzes your existing top performers to extract the pattern (format, length, hook style)
- Generates 10–20 title variants per idea for CTR testing

Stage 2: Scripting (3 hrs → 45 min)
Scripting is where AI delivers the biggest time savings — but only if you treat it as a structural tool, not a final output.
The right workflow:
- AI writes: Hook (first 30 seconds), section headers and transitions, B-roll callouts, CTA language
- You add: Personal anecdotes, specific examples from your experience, opinion and takes, on-screen text and reactions
- Review together: Read aloud to check rhythm — AI tends toward written cadence, not spoken
For Shorts repurposing: after the long-form script is done, ask AI to extract 3–5 Shorts scripts from it — each with a 2-second hook and a single key insight that stands alone.
Stage 3: Thumbnails (2 hrs → 20 min)
Thumbnail generation with AI image models has matured significantly in 2026. The best tools by use case:
| Use case | Best tool | Why |
|---|---|---|
| Photorealistic scenes | FLUX Pro | Dramatic lighting, cinematic quality |
| Text-heavy thumbnails | Ideogram v3 | Best text rendering in image models |
| Illustrated / stylized | Midjourney v7 | Consistent art direction |
| Face swap / composite | Canva AI + your photo | Preserves your face accurately |
Rules that consistently improve CTR: Bold contrasting colors (dark text on light, or vice versa). Maximum 4 words of text. Include a human face when possible — even AI-generated. Generate 5–10 variants and A/B test in YouTube Studio's built-in tool.
Stage 4: Voiceover and localization (variable → 15 min)
ElevenLabs dominates the voiceover space in 2026 with three use cases:
- Faceless channel narration: Clone your own voice (3 minutes of audio required) for consistent narration without recording every video
- Multilingual dubbing: End-to-end dubbing into 20+ languages with lip-sync — unlock international audiences without re-recording
- Shorts voiceover: Generate narration for repurposed Shorts in minutes, consistent tone and pacing
Caution: for personality-driven channels, audiences notice and disengage when AI voice is used for main content. Use your real voice for the primary channel; reserve AI voice for Shorts, secondary languages, and faceless content.
Stage 5: Editing and repurposing (4 hrs → 1 hr)
Two tools changed video editing for creators in 2026:
- Descript: Edit video by editing the transcript — delete filler words, silences, and sections by selecting text. Auto-removes "um," "uh," and pauses. Generates captions automatically
- Opus Clip: Paste in a long-form video, get 10–15 auto-generated Shorts clips ranked by "virality score" — with auto-captions, speaker focus, and aspect ratio conversion
The realistic workflow: record your long-form video → clean in Descript (30 min) → export → run through Opus Clip for Shorts (15 min review) → you have a week's worth of Shorts from one recording session.

Time savings: what actually changes
| Task | Before AI | With AI | Saved |
|---|---|---|---|
| Research + ideation | 30–60 min | 5–10 min | ~50 min |
| Script writing | 2–4 hrs | 30–45 min | ~3 hrs |
| Thumbnail creation | 1–2 hrs | 15–20 min | ~90 min |
| Descriptions + SEO | 30–45 min | 5–10 min | ~35 min |
| Shorts repurposing | 60–90 min | 15 min | ~60 min |
| Total per video | ~8 hrs | ~2 hrs | ~6 hrs |
What AI can't do (and you shouldn't try to outsource)
- Your face and personality: The reason audiences subscribe to you specifically. AI can support your voice — it can't replace it
- Genuine personal stories: The specific moment, the real failure, the actual conversation. These are what create the parasocial connection that drives retention and loyalty
- Community judgment: Knowing what your specific audience responds to requires context AI doesn't have. You need to be in your comments and community to build this intuition
- Trend intuition: AI tells you what trended yesterday. You need to anticipate what will trend tomorrow — that requires being genuinely immersed in your niche
